Maesil in season
Jun 11, 2012
Summer fruit ready to be made into an extract that doubles as seasoning and tea In South Korea, it is called “maesil,” in Japan, “ume” and in China, “meizi.” In English, this sour, mouth-puckering fruit often goes by Japanese apricot or Chinese plum.
